What Does Wise Offer?
Wise (formerly TransferWise) is a fintech company specializing in:
✅ Cross-border transfers to 80+ countries
✅ Multi-currency accounts supporting 50+ currencies
✅ Debit cards for spending in 175+ countries
✅ Mid-market exchange rates with transparent fees
However, Wise has limitations, such as:
❌ No cash deposit/withdrawal options
❌ No physical branches for in-person support
Wise Services Overview
| Service | Details |
|---|---|
| Transfers | Send to 80+ countries in 50+ currencies (fees from 0.41%) |
| Multi-Currency Account | Hold & exchange 50+ currencies |
| Debit Card | Spend in 175+ countries with mid-market rates |
| Business Accounts | Batch payments, API access, expense cards |

Best Wise Alternatives for Transfers
1. OFX – Best for High-Value Transfers
✅ Pros:
- No transfer fees (exchange rate markup applies)
- Phone support with dedicated brokers
- Transfers to 170+ countries
❌ Cons:
- $1,000 minimum transfer
- No cash options
Best for: Businesses and individuals sending large amounts internationally.
2. Western Union – Best for Cash Transfers
✅ Pros:
- Pay/receive cash at agent locations
- Worldwide coverage
❌ Cons:
- High fees on small transfers
- Exchange rate markups
Best for: Those needing cash payouts or deposits.

3. Remitly – Best for Remittances
✅ Pros:
- Cash pickups & mobile money deposits
- Economy/Express transfer options
❌ Cons:
- Limited currency support
- Exchange rate markups
Best for: Sending money to family abroad.
Best Wise Account Alternatives
4. Revolut – Best Multi-Currency Account
✅ Pros:
- Free Standard plan available
- Hold 28+ currencies
- Stock trading & budgeting tools
❌ Cons:
- Fair usage fees apply
- Metal cards require subscription
Best for: Frequent travelers & forex users.
5. PayPal – Best for Global Payments
✅ Pros:
- Send via email/phone
- Wide merchant acceptance
❌ Cons:
- High currency conversion fees (3-4%)
Best for: Online shoppers & freelancers.
Best Wise Business Alternatives
6. Payoneer – Best for Freelancers & Sellers
✅ Pros:
- Local receiving accounts
- Payoneer Mastercard available
❌ Cons:
- 0.5% FX markup
Best for: Amazon/eBay sellers & contractors.
7. HSBC Global Money – Best Bank Integration
✅ Pros:
- Instant transfers to HSBC accounts
- Hold 8 currencies
❌ Cons:
- Requires HSBC USD account
Best for: HSBC customers needing forex services.
FAQ
Q: Which is cheaper, Wise or OFX?
A: OFX has no transfer fee, but Wise offers better exchange rates for small transfers.
Q: Can I use Revolut for business?
A: Yes, Revolut Business offers multi-currency accounts & expense cards.
Q: Does Western Union accept cash deposits?
A: Yes, you can pay in cash at agent locations.
Q: What’s the best alternative for receiving international payments?
A: Payoneer offers local receiving details in multiple currencies.
